Subject: Re: [PATCH v2 1/2] dt-bindings: hwmon: pmbus: add lt3074

On 2/26/25 00:20, Krzysztof Kozlowski wrote:
> On Tue, Feb 25, 2025 at 09:01:13PM +0800, Cedric Encarnacion wrote:
>> Add Analog Devices LT3074 Ultralow Noise, High PSRR Dropout Linear
>> Regulator.

>> +description: |
>> +  The LT3074 is a low voltage, ultra-low noise and ultra-fast transient
>> +  response linear regulator. It allows telemetry for input/output voltage,
>> +  output current and temperature through the PMBus serial interface.

> 
> You have only one regulator, so drop the "regulators". vout could be
> here, but since you do not have any other resources, I doubt it stands
> on its own either. This is even visible in your DTS - you named the
> device as regulator, so logically this is the regulator. Regulator does
> not have regulators (otherwise they could also have regulators... so
> triple regulator).
> 
> hwmon code might need some changes, but that's not really relevant for
> proper hardware description.
> 

With the changes in the hwmon pmbus code now in linux-next, this should
be ready for another revision with non-nested regulator support.
